Optical Munitions Panel (1940 - 1945)

Online Sources
Function: Defence Industries and Advisory or Regulatory Body
Location: Melbourne, Victoria, Australia
The Optical Munitions Panel was established in June 1940. The Chair of the Panel was T. H. Laby, until he resigned in 1944 and was replaced by Kerr Grant. The Panel itself was disbanded in 1945.
